Default A.J.AUBREY

I have an A.J.AUBREY single shot SHOT GUN. On the barrel it says CHOKE BORED, On the top of the barrel it says MFG BY THE MERIDEN FIRE ARMS CO MERIDEN CONN PAT APPLIED FOR. Their isnt any serial numbers or anything. The stock has a duck flying over some marsh grass and the name of the manufacture is A.J. AUBREY. I was wondering what the value is for this shot gun. It is in great shape and the barrel breaks with ease when you push on the lever ! Please help ! Thanks !

A. J. Aubrey was a marketing executive employed by Sears, Roebuck & Co. or Meriden Firearms Co.for a few years before and after 1900. You don't say (I may have missed it) if this is a single or double barrel. At the time it was made it could have barrel (s) of fluid steel or Damascus twist. If fluid steel and usable a double could bring $150-$200. Single barrel fluid steel probably $75-80. If it's Damascus then it's a decorative piece.
